YONKERS, N.Y. - The Sarah Lawrence men's soccer team fell to the reigning Skyline men's soccer champions on Tuesday night. The Manhattanville Valiants scored five goals at Fleming Field, shutting out the Gryphons en route to another Skyline victory.
Notable Performers
- Leon Bronshvag led the team with three total shots, putting two on goal
- Jonah Zalis played all 90 minutes in goal, making 10 saves for the Gryphons
How it Happened
The Valiants struck twice in quick succession during the opening stages, with Roberto Velasquez-Osorio scoring in the 17th minute and Alec Pineda doubling the lead just two minutes later. Despite the early deficit, the Gryphons settled in as Jonah Zalis made several key saves to keep the score within reach, including stops on efforts from Pineda and Kenneth Suqui. Leon Bronshvag produced SLC's best first-half chances, forcing two saves before halftime as Manhattanville carried a 2–0 advantage into the break.
The second half saw Sarah Lawrence continue to battle but struggle to contain Manhattanville's attack. David Trujillo extended the Valiants' lead to 3–0 in the 61st minute, followed by Griffin Van Cott's strike in the 79th. Nico Del Vescovo capped the scoring in the 88th minute, bringing the final to 5–0. The Gryphons worked hard to generate counterattacks, with efforts from Asefa Thome and Morris Monaco Collins testing the defense, but goalkeeper AJ Lucas turned away all attempts to secure the clean sheet.
